What is Kimberley Nixon doing now?
As of 2026, Nixon is active on multiple fronts. She continues acting and writing, and her Instagram bio (personal account) (Instagram (personal account)) states she has a book in progress—a project she described as “a book I’ve poured my whole heart” into. She also serves as a patron of Humanists UK (humanist advocacy charity) (Humanists UK (humanist advocacy charity)), a role she has held since at least 2013 for “her exploration of the human condition through the arts.”
Her most visible current work is neurodiversity advocacy. In June 2025, she spoke publicly about being diagnosed with autism and ADHD—a revelation she called “a massive burden lifted,” as BBC News (UK public broadcaster) reported. She is also an ambassador for the National Autistic Society (UK autism support charity) (National Autistic Society (UK autism support charity)) and has been featured on ADHD UK (ADHD charity) (ADHD UK (ADHD charity)) where she described the diagnosis as a “huge weight lifted.”

What is Kimberley Nixon’s ethnicity?
Kimberley Nixon is Welsh. She was born in Bristol, England, but identifies as Welsh and trained at the Royal Welsh College of Music & Drama (conservatoire in Cardiff) (Royal Welsh College of Music & Drama (conservatoire in Cardiff)). She was a member of the National Youth Theatre of Wales. Her Welsh identity is central to her public profile—she describes herself on Instagram as “Actor-Writer-Welsh-AudHD-Agatha Christie.” The National Autistic Society (UK charity) introduces her as a “Welsh actress.”
